No one injured in apartment fire

Published on January 20, 2019 under RRnews

At 11:06 p.m. Saturday, Jan. 19, Round Rock Fire Department units responded to a reported structure fire at 1200 S. Mays St.

The first Fire Department units arrived at 11:11 p.m. and reported a fire on the second-floor balcony of a residential apartment complex. A second alarm was initiated, and crews quickly extinguished the fire and checked for extension in the surrounding areas. 

Occupants were out of the structure when firefighters arrived. There were no injuries. Damage is estimated at approximately $80,000.

Fire crews contained and extinguished the fire in approximately 30 minutes.

The cause of the fire is still under investigation.
